This is what you shall do: Love the earth and sun and the animals, despise riches, give alms to every one that asks, stand up for the stupid and crazy, devote your income and labor to others, hate tyrants, argue not concerning God, have patience and indulgence toward the people.
Interpretation
Love and care for the world and its inhabitants, while rejecting materialism and advocating for kindness and support for others.
Walt Whitman's quote encourages individuals to embrace a life centered around love and compassion for nature, humanity, and the less fortunate. He suggests that material wealth should be despised in favor of generosity and support for those in need, advocating for a life of purpose driven by altruism and understanding rather than judgment and greed.
